Output 531c576a0182183b95ed3411ade058562a664c717eb94b60db111d7e532c336f:0

value
42933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c458ab3f93616bebf5b4b2bce6aa2d5c40da5f73 OP_EQUAL
address
3KbCay7vmSnUJFyuJt3pN5bCk2dLyqkxM7
transaction
531c576a0182183b95ed3411ade058562a664c717eb94b60db111d7e532c336f
spent
true